WebDec 24, 2024 · It is based on D’Agostino and Pearson’s [1], [2] test that combines skew and kurtosis to produce an omnibus test of normality. In Python, scipy.stats.normaltest is used to test this. It gives the statistic which is s^2 + k^2, where s is the z-score returned by skew test and k is the z-score returned by kurtosis test and p-value, i.e., 2 ...

WebA paired t–test just looks at the differences, so if the two sets of measurements are correlated with each other, the paired t–test will be more powerful than a two-sample t–test. For the horseshoe crabs, the P value for a two-sample t–test is 0.110, while the paired t–test gives a P value of 0.045.
